首页> 中文学位 >基于时序逻辑语言的分布式实时软件体系结构描述与精化
【6h】

基于时序逻辑语言的分布式实时软件体系结构描述与精化

代理获取

目录

文摘

英文文摘

声明

第一章绪论

1.1研究的背景

1.2本文研究内容

1.3本文的组织结构

第二章分布式实时系统简介

2.1分布式实时系统的概念

2.1.1分布式实时系统的定义

2.1.2分布式实时系统的分类

2.2分布式实时系统的特性

2.3分布式实时系统的实现方式

2.4分布式实时系统软件的特性

2.5本章小结

第三章软件体系结构与时序逻辑语言XYZ/E

3.1软件体系结构

3.1.1软件体系结构概述

3.1.2软件体系结构的组成要素

3.1.3软件体系结构风格

3.1.4软件体系结构的描述与精化

3.2时序逻辑

3.2.1时序逻辑介绍

3.2.2实时逻辑与实时系统的其它形式化方法

3.3时序逻辑语言XYZ/E

3.3.1时序逻辑语言XYZ/E概述

3.3.2 XYZ/E的构成元素

3.3.3 XYZ/E的实时性扩展

3.4本章小结

第四章基于XYZ/E的分布式实时软件体系结构

4.1分布式实时软件体系结构组成要素的实时性分析

4.2实时组件和连接件的XYZ/E描述

4.2.1实时组件的描述

4.2.2连接的实时匹配问题

4.2.2实时连接件的描述

4.3 XYZ/E的基层模块和程序框架

4.4 XYZ/E的程序结构形式

4.5基于XYZ/E的分布式实时软件体系结构描述与精化

4.5.1分布式实时软件体系结构

4.5.2基于XYZ/E的分布式实时软件体系结构的描述与精化的方法

4.6本章小结

第五章实例系统应用

5.1系统的实时性分析

5.2基于XYZ/E的的体系结构描述

5.3实时售票系统的体系结构的精化

5.3.1端口的描述

5.3.2实时连接件的描述

5.3.3实时组件的初步精化

5.3.4功能实时组件的精化

5.4本章小结

第六章总结与展望

6.1工作总结

6.2下一步工作

参考文献

攻读学位期间本人公开发表的论文

致 谢

展开▼

摘要

如何解决系统的分布性、实时性和并发性问题是分布式实时系统研究中的难点和重点。但如果将参与实时交互行为的各独立计算结点看成一个个组件,那么参与实时交互行为成为了各组件的实时性交互行为,分布式实时系统的分布性、实时性和并发性也转换成了各组件之间交互行为的属性。 本文介绍了分布式实时系统的概念、特点和软件体系结构的基本理论,比较和分析了几种常用形式化方法的特点。在分布式实时软件体系结构描述和精化中引入了实时组件与实时连接件的概念,给出了它们的XYZ/E时序逻辑语义,并证明了它们之间实时连接匹配的条件。 本文主要提出了基于时序逻辑语言XYZ/E的分布式实时软件体系结构描述与精化的方法。首先,分析系统中组件之间实时性交互行为,形成系统规范并予以整体描述。然后,确定系统的组件和连接件的规范;组件与组件、组件与连接件之间的连接,实现了体系结构第一层的整体描述。接着对连接件和抽象的组件进行逐层分解,精化到若干个具体的功能组件;再将功能组件逐步平滑过渡到具体可执行的实时语句程序。 最后以实时售票系统为例,分析系统实时性,描述软件体系结构,逐层精化实时组件,平滑过渡到具体的可执行的实时语句程序。通过该实例表明此方法是清晰、简洁、实用、可靠,具有一定的实际应用价值。

著录项

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号